A psychiatrist is a medical doctor (M.D. or D.O.) who specializes in preventing, diagnosing, and treating mental illness. A psychiatrist's training starts with four years of medical school and is followed by a one-year internship and at least three years of specialized training as a psychiatric resident. A psychiatrist is trained to differentiate mental health problems from other underlying medical conditions that could present with psychiatric symptoms.

It may take experimentation to find treatment plans that work, so patience may help in the long term, too. Mental health includes emotional, psychological, and social well-being. It affects how we think, feel, act, make choices, and relate to others. Mental health is more than the absence of a mental illness—it’s essential to your overall health and quality of life. Self-care can play a role in maintaining your mental health and help support your treatment and recovery if you have a mental illness.

Insurance for Liquor Stores Liquor store insurance is required for any facility that sells spirits or any other form of alcoholic beverage. Liquor store insurance is an insurance policy that protects liquor stores from third-party claims resulting from a personal injury or accident caused by someone who was intoxicated after purchasing liquor from that store.

Package liquor stores sell a variety of bottled and packaged alcoholic beverages, including wine and beer, for consumption from the store. Beer kegs may be available. Domestic or foreign sources can be used.

For the things sold, procedures must be licenced. Sales of liquor and alcohol may be limited, or the store could also sell soft drinks, nonalcoholic mixers, food, lottery tickets, or other goods. For the convenience of customers, some items may be offered refrigerated. Package liquor retailers are frequently open till the first morning hours.
